Understanding common legal terms helps clarify the dispute resolution process. Here are definitions of key concepts frequently encountered in business disputes.
A breach of contract occurs when one party fails to fulfill their obligations under a legally binding agreement, potentially entitling the other party to damages or specific performance.
Mediation is a voluntary process where a neutral third party facilitates negotiation between disputing parties to help them reach a mutually acceptable agreement.
A shareholder agreement is a contract among company shareholders that outlines rights, responsibilities, and procedures for managing ownership and resolving disputes.
Arbitration is a binding dispute resolution method where an impartial arbitrator hears evidence and renders a decision outside of court.

Mediation is a voluntary process where a neutral mediator facilitates discussion to help parties reach a mutually agreeable solution. It is non-binding and focused on collaboration. Arbitration involves a neutral arbitrator who hears evidence and makes a binding decision. It is more formal than mediation but typically faster and less costly than litigation.
